This guide is the operational companion to the article on platform suspensions, and it is organized the way the work actually happens: what to build before anything goes wrong, what to do in the first hours after a suspension, how to write an appeal that a reviewer will act on, and when to escalate to a lawyer or a court. It covers the verification packet, the digital asset inventory, the notice-monitoring discipline that prevents most preventable terminations, and the retraction letter that resolves trademark complaints faster than any appeal form. It also covers what not to do, including the counter-notice that hands a competitor your address and your consent to federal jurisdiction. The stages are sequenced so that a firm can hand the early ones to a client and keep the later ones. Worked examples run throughout. A companion checklist covers the same ground in box form.
